10 March - Snakes!


10 March
Snake Park
0 Miles


Steph:

We, again, were in a delicate state today. It was Geoff's (another overlander) birthday last night and Dave kept being super generous and buying us rounds. It was really fun. I love how close everyone is. Erik and I went to bed around 2am, before things got really out of hand :)
After eating breakfast with our little clan, I snuck off to do some laundry and pack the rest of our things away. The snakes at snake park get fed on sundays so that was the big event of the day.
It was awesome. In a slightly sick way, of course, because you're watching baby chicks get swallowed whole by vicious dinosaur looking monsters, but really cool anyway. Dave, Amy (development worker from UK), Erik and I kept running back and forth between all the displays waiting for one of them to strike.
When feeding time was over, we visited the Maasai Craft Market next door. It was nice.
The evening consisted of all of us chatting about life and traveling and future plans. Dave, Ishi, Amy and Wayne (from SA) are awesome and we're sad to leave them tomorrow.
